## Building access: First-aid room

The first-aid room at Corvane House is located on the ground floor beside the post room. It holds the defibrillator, stocked kits, and a rest couch, and must never be used for storage or meetings. Team assistants should check the supplies log monthly and report shortages to facilities. The room stays locked outside emergencies to protect the equipment. Assistants with first-aider duties can unlock it with the code below.

turnstile pass: bdg-YEOZLM-79341408

Welcome aboard. During quarterly drills we simulate a full outage of the TallyGate counter service at Brackenfield Stadium. Your role is to confirm the standby aggregator picks up gate counts within five minutes and that no turnstile reports duplicate entries after cutover. Follow the checklist in order; do not skip the reconciliation step, as attendance figures feed safety-capacity reporting. The standby node's encrypted config must be unlocked first, and the passphrase is given directly below.

strongbox words: olimir-ulaox-jorius

The user module has been extracted from the Corvane monolith into a standalone service, userd. All reads and writes to profile, session, and preference data must now go through userd's REST interface; direct database access is removed in release 4.2. Legacy callers should migrate before the shim is deleted. Requests from internal services must authenticate against userd with the key that follows.

API key for bageg-kajef: vxb2-ss

Finance Review Summary — Q3, Vellamar Systems

The new Meridian Plus subscription tier launched in July and has exceeded initial forecasts, with 1,240 activations against a projected 950. Average revenue per account rose 14%, though support costs per subscriber increased 9% due to onboarding demand. Gross margin on the tier stands at 61%, slightly below the 64% target. We recommend holding price through Q4 while monitoring churn in the first renewal cohort. The strategic context for this tier is outlined below.

management briefing: Only 33 of the 205 pilot accounts renewed Kasath, so a churn review is set for October 17. Weniusek Logistics is in early talks to buy Holethax Freight for about $345.6 million.